The Ogun State Government has alerted motorists and residents in Abeokuta to road closures and traffic diversions ahead of the Cultural and Carnival/Float Parade scheduled for Thursday, as part of the state’s 50th anniversary celebrations.
The warning, issued on Monday by the Ogun State Traffic Compliance and Enforcement Agency spokesperson, Babatunde Akinbiyi, cited expected heavy human and vehicular traffic in the Central Business District during the parade.
TRACE said that compliance with the diversions is mandatory to ensure public safety and prevent gridlock.
Akinbiyi emphasised that the routes been blocked is to enable a thoroughfare for the Cultural and Carnival/Float Parade Motorcade Convoy, which will only last for about an hour.
“Nevertheless, operatives of TRACE, ditto other security and safety agencies would be at the different diversion and blocked routes to regulate and control traffic, ascertain orderliness, as well as ensure motorists adhere to lay down rules of engagement that guides safety and guarantee security.
“The motoring public are also admonished to be orderly and obey parking regulations and guidelines, while inside the MKO SPORTS ARENA, so as to avoid vehicles being clamped and sanctioned for traffic infraction(s),” he said.
Traffic Diversions
•From Sapon/Imo/Grammar School inbound Ibara under bridge → Liberty Junction → Okeyeke-Amolaso
•From Oke-Mosan inbound Kuto → SWAT Junction → NNPC/Iyana-Mortuary
•From Ita-Eko via bridge inbound Lalubu/Oke-llewo → UBA Bank under bridge
•From Iyana-Mortuary to Kuto → Olorombo; towards Oke-Mosan, Laderin, Kobape/Interchange → NNPC under bridge
•From Mapoly-Onikolobo towards Ibara under bridge → Oluwo
Roads to be Blocked
•MTD Junction
•Jide Jones Road (Omida)
•Iyana Ijeja (Omida)
•Idi-Ishin (Omida)
•Opening in front of Eco and Fidelity Banks (Omida)
•Opening beside Con Oil Filling Station (Omida)
•Ibara Under Bridge
•Saint Benedict Entrance (Lalubu Gate)
•Access Road beside Rojabs (Lalubu)
•Tego Access Road before OPIC (Lalubu)
•Old Governor’s Office Road
•Sweet Sensation Road
•Zone 2
•GTB Junction
•Kuto Under Bridge
•Entrance of Park Inn Raddisson Hotel
•NNPC under bridge turning inbound MKO Sports Arena
•SWAT Junction towards NNPC bridge
TRACE stressed that the closures are temporary and intended solely to allow the carnival motorcade to pass safely.
Residents and motorists are urged to comply with all directives, cooperate with security personnel, and plan alternative routes to avoid delays. (The PUNCH)
